/*
* @test CdsDifferentObjectAlignment
* @summary Testing CDS (class data sharing) using varying object alignment.
* Using different object alignment for each dump/load pair.
* This is a negative test; using object alignment for loading that
* is different from object alignment for creating a CDS file
* should fail when loading.
* @library /testlibrary
* @bug 8025642
*/
import com.oracle.java.testlibrary.*;
public class CdsDifferentObjectAlignment {
public static void main(String[] args) throws Exception {
String nativeWordSize = System.getProperty("sun.arch.data.model");
if (!Platform.is64bit()) {
System.out.println("ObjectAlignmentInBytes for CDS is only " +
"supported on 64bit platforms; this plaform is " +
nativeWordSize);
System.out.println("Skipping the test");
} else {
createAndLoadSharedArchive(16, 64);
createAndLoadSharedArchive(64, 32);
}
}
// Parameters are object alignment expressed in bytes
private static void
createAndLoadSharedArchive(int createAlignment, int loadAlignment)
throws Exception {
String createAlignmentArgument = "-XX:ObjectAlignmentInBytes=" +
createAlignment;
String loadAlignmentArgument = "-XX:ObjectAlignmentInBytes=" +
loadAlignment;
ProcessBuilder pb = ProcessTools.createJavaProcessBuilder(
"-XX:+UnlockDiagnosticVMOptions",
"-XX:SharedArchiveFile=./sample.jsa",
"-Xshare:dump",
createAlignmentArgument);
OutputAnalyzer output = new OutputAnalyzer(pb.start());
output.shouldContain("Loading classes to share");
output.shouldHaveExitValue(0);
pb = ProcessTools.createJavaProcessBuilder(
"-XX:+UnlockDiagnosticVMOptions",
"-XX:SharedArchiveFile=./sample.jsa",
"-Xshare:on",
loadAlignmentArgument,
"-version");
output = new OutputAnalyzer(pb.start());
String expectedErrorMsg =
String.format(
"The shared archive file's ObjectAlignmentInBytes of %d " +
"does not equal the current ObjectAlignmentInBytes of %d",
createAlignment,
loadAlignment);
try {
output.shouldContain(expectedErrorMsg);
} catch (RuntimeException e) {
output.shouldContain("Unable to use shared archive");
}
output.shouldHaveExitValue(1);
}
}
